POSITION
3-Year Full-Time Post-Doctoral Researcher

DETAILS
Candidates should be interested in cutting-edge research in the field of pediatric behavioral health. The UCI Center on Stress & Health is a collaborative group from diverse areas in medicine and psychology and represents a unique opportunity to experience multi-disciplinary research to understand how psychology can have tremendous influence in the medical field. The primary objective of this fellowship opportunity is to provide mentoring in grant writing, manuscript preparation, and data analysis to prepare the individual for an academically oriented career in pediatric pain research.

The applicant will receive mentoring from Dr. Zeev Kain, MD, MBA, Distinguished Professor for UCI Anesthesiology & Perioperative Care and Director of the UCI Center on Stress & Health as well as Dr. Michelle Fortier, PhD, Associate Professor and PhD Program Director for the Sue and Bill Gross School of Nursing and Co-Director of the UCI Center on Stress & Health. The successful candidate will have the opportunity to gain first-hand experience in research design and planning, practical implementation of research studies, data analysis, grant writing, manuscript preparation and dissemination of research findings through attendance of conference proceedings. Clinical opportunities may also be available. We are looking for a bright, motivated person who works well with other professionals from a variety of disciplines. Special consideration will be given to bilingual Spanish speaking applicants.
